Ever since they went to their stupid lotto system, it's go to complete crap. Sure, a true lottery system gives everyone an equal chance. But when you drive 2 plus hours, get there early enough to get a good spot in line, only to be drawn last or dang near last....every time..... nah it ain't worth it. There are about 20-25 spots that will produce good birds when the water conditions are right. If you get drawn past mid way through, your chances on having a fun and successful hunt go way down. You might get lucky and get a spot other folks have overlooked, but I've hunted all over that place for 20 years and I know where to avoid. Had some of the best hunts of my life out there, now, I won't go back. Nothing like getting stuck with a crap spot, make a death march out to the spot only to find no water or cover anywhere near, and don't even fire a shot. Some will say, "well, that's hunting" or "if you don't like it go get on a lease". Public has always been a first come system, it needs to stay that way.

I've been a couple times this year, once for teal and the other was last week. I was #15 and got picked at number 20 and the first person picked was #41 so it is really a lottery. They also have part of it closed also doesn't help your odds.
